Reek (Verb)
Meaning 1
Smell badly and offensively; "The building reeks of smoke".

Meaning 2
Have an element suggestive (of something); "his speeches smacked of racism"; "this passage smells of plagiarism".

Meaning 3
Be wet with sweat or blood, as of one's face.

Meaning 4
Give off smoke, fumes, warm vapour, steam, etc.; "Marshes reeking in the sun".
